In a message captioned “Wardrobe daily”, Rosie shared an option of appearances from the past week– and also in 3 of the images, we observed she’s putting on the same coat from Seoul-based brand name Low Traditional. On its web site, the brand name describes its designs as “modern minimal” adding that each collection includes “practical, ready-to-wear style with initial tools developed each period, aspiring an all-natural beauty that is basic, yet not ordinary.”

A quick search of the brand name’s inventory and it appears Rosie is putting on the Pocket Jacketin Beige from the F/W19 collection. The jacket includes a rigid collar, 4 utility pockets, a zip closure as well as a midsection belt. And also, as demonstrated by Rosie, it opts for nearly every little thing.

The coat made it opening night alongside leggings from fashion-director-turned-designer Christine Centenera’s tag Closet NYC (you can select those up below), Chanel slides and also a traditional white tee.

Successive, the Rose Inc. founder styled the piece (again put on open and also reversed) in a neutral appearance, comprised of a white tee, white denims from Goldsign, a brown suede lug as well as Bottega Veneta’s cult square heels.

As well as lastly, deciding to fasten the zipper as well as midsection belt, Rosie left the jacket as the declaration item by matching it with black pants, black boots from The Row and also a Bottega Veneta handbag.
